In today’s fast-paced and complex workplaces, successful leaders need more than instincts: they need structure, clarity, and the ability to think critically under pressure. In this course, you’ll step into the role of a leader at a fictional company, Solvex, and learn how to diagnose problems, prioritise effectively, and develop evidence-informed recommendations using structured tools and responsible AI support.

What you'll learn
Use frameworks like SWOT, 5 Whys, and the Fishbone Diagram to analyse and solve leadership challenges.
Apply AI tools critically and responsibly to support structured thinking, insight generation, and strategic communication.
Develop and justify strategic recommendations with clarity, confidence, and audience awareness.
